After the gardens, I made my way to Kamigamo Shrine, one of Kyoto's oldest Shinto shrines and a UNESCO World Heritage site. The shrine is known for its beautiful architecture and peaceful atmosphere. As I walked through the grounds, I felt a sense of calm wash over me. The history and spirituality of the place were palpable.

I learned that Kamigamo Shrine, along with Shimogamo Shrine, undertakes restorations every twenty-one years, a tradition called shikinen sengū, symbolizing renewal. Although I missed the Kigen-sai festival held earlier this month on February 11th, commemorating Japan's foundation with martial arts and ancient games, the shrine's serene ambiance was captivating enough. The thought of performers in elaborate robes offering prayers for the nation's prosperity painted a vivid picture in my mind.

Next on my itinerary was Shimogamo Shrine, located at the junction of two rivers. This ancient shrine, dating back to the 6th century, is dedicated to Tamayori-hime and her father, Kamo Taketsunomi, figures from Japanese mythology. The shrine grounds were quiet and peaceful. I wandered through the urban forest surrounding the shrine, enjoying the tranquility of the surroundings.

It's fascinating to learn about the shrine's history, with legends dating back to Emperor Jimmu's reign in 658 BC. The deity of Shimogamo Shrine, Kamo Taketsunumi no Mikoto, is even known for transforming into the Yatagarasu, a three-legged bird that guided Emperor Jimmu. It’s amazing to think about the traditions of the shrine lasting for thousands of years.
